For the 2025-26 school year, there are 5 public schools serving 259 students in Alameda County Office Of Education School District. This district's average testing ranking is 7/10, which is in the top 50% of public schools in California.
51±¬ÁÏs in Alameda County Office Of Education School District have an average math proficiency score of 36% (versus the California public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 50% (versus the 47%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 97%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the California public school average of 80% (majority Hispanic).

Alameda County Office Of Education School District, which is ranked #610 of all 1,908 school districts in California (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 45% has increased from 35-39%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$274,676 is higher than the state median of $19,978. The school district revenue/student has grown by 11%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$180,100 is higher than the state median of $18,399. The school district spending/student has grown by 11% over four school years.
